Just went to Adirondack Jacks web site to order some more of the .45 Cowboy Brass and found he has closed up shop due to a health condition and apparently no one has purchased his business as yet.

I would like to extend my best wishes and prayers to him.

In the mean time if anyone has some brass to sell, I would be interested,

also would it be possible to adapt the .45 autorim to use in it's place or to trim the .45 Long Colt.

The rim is too thick on auto-rim brass.  You could trim 45 Colt or maybe even 45 Schofield but I think you would end up with brass that has thicker walls at the mouth then the .45 Cowboy Spcl brass.
